Detailed Solution

 In the right angle PQR

l2=c2+y2

Differentiating this equation with respect to time, we get

2ldldt=0+2ydydt or -dydt=ly-dldt

Here,

-dydt=vM,ly=1cosθ and -dl/dt=U

Hence,

vM=Ucosθ
